Ingredients
Units
Scale
For the Filling:
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1/2 cup green onions, chopped
- 1/2 cup red bell pepper, diced
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
For the Croissants:
- 2 cans refrigerated crescent roll dough
- 1/4 cup butter, melted
- 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
Instructions
- Preheat and Prepare: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a baking sheet.
- Mix Filling: In a bowl, combine chicken, cream cheese, green onions, red bell pepper, mayonnaise, cheddar cheese,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
- Assemble Croissants: Separate crescent roll dough into triangles. Spoon chicken mixture onto each triangle. Roll up and place on the prepared baking sheet.
- Bake: Brush croissants with melted butter and sprinkle breadcrumbs on top. B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own.
- Serve: Allow to cool slightly before serving. Enjoy warm!
Notes
- You can customize the filling with your favorite ingredients like spinach, sun-dried tomatoes, or different cheeses.
- These croissants can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ator until ready to bake.
